BEYOND RICE CAKES
Celiac Disease: Spreading Awareness Nationwide
By Vanessa Maltin
NFCA Director of Outreach & Programming

Celiac Disease….If you’re reading this, you’ve probably heard of it, but 97% of the people who have it still don’t know what it is. To help raise awareness and get the 3 million Americans with celiac disease accurately diagnosed, CNN has graciously helped the National Foundation for Celiac Awareness write, film, edit and produce a 30-second public service announcement (PSA) featuring CNN Newsroom Anchor Heidi Collins.
